## Local setup — chasing the image cache leak

Heads up: the Pixelloft thumbnail cache leaks roughly 40MB/hour under load. To reproduce locally, run the seeder, open the gallery view, and watch heap snapshots — you'll see orphaned decode buffers.

The seeder needs a database to populate. Point it at the dev instance using this connection string.

warehouse DSN: mssql://gorael_svc:CSAOPkf@db-5d7b.qorveldata.example:5432/novix

## Releases

Quick notes for the eng sync: the Glyphsniff encoding-detection service now ships as a signed release bundle. Every tag triggers a build that runs the detector against our corpus of weird uploads — BOM-less UTF-16, Shift-mangled legacy files, the usual chaos from the Fernbeck import pipeline — and only tags passing 99.5% accuracy get promoted. Don't hand-roll releases; the updater on customer boxes refuses anything unsigned, and yes, people have tried. Verification on the consumer side uses the public half of the key shown below.

deploy key for kajeg-yadug: bky3_S7Q

Subject: Handover — Fabrikit on-call

Hey! Quick handover notes. Fabrikit (our test-data factory lib) had a flaky seed generator this week — if builds fail on the Norwick suite, just bump the seed cache and rerun. Docs live on the Lantermill wiki under "Fabrikit basics," which new folks should skim first. Nothing else burning. If anything weird pops up overnight, ping the library owner directly.

billing contact of bafog-bawip = fraael@lumicworks.corp